Jessica Biel Says She Won’t ‘Kiss And Tell’ On Her Relationship With Justin Timberlake


Jessica Biel landed the December 2011 cover of Elle magazine in a figure-huggingDonna Karan white tank dress with black bra peeking out at the neckline and lots of bling.

Biel talked about the film role that got away (The Notebook,) would she consider leaving acting and the possibility of kids and a family in her future. What she won’t talk about though is her relationship with Justin Timberlake.

Here’s a bit of what she had to say:

On whether she would consider leaving show business: “Absolutely. I’d love to write. I wrote a lot of short stories and poetry when I was a kid. That was my creative outlet. I’ve written a short film, and I write poetry.”

On a role that got away:The Notebook. That’s one that I wanted so badly. I was in the middle of shooting Texas Chainsaw Massacre, and I auditioned with Ryan Gosling in my trailer—covered in blood. [Director] Nick Cassavetes put me through the wringer in an interesting, excitingly creative way. But there’s a million that get away. We’re gluttons for punishment. It’s just rejection.”

On whether she plans to have children someday: “Sure, of course. And, yeah, I think probably at some point it would be something I’m interested in. But I don’t feel pressured. I was never one of those girls who dreamt of my wedding and my Prince Charming. To piss off my mom, I used to say, ‘I’m never having kids, and I’m going to be a fabulously rich old maid living in a house with cute butlers and dogs.’”

On her status with Justin Timberlake: “A girl doesn’t kiss and tell.”

Biel’s next film is New Year’s Eve, costarring Zac Efron, Michelle Pfieffer, Lea Michele, Josh Duhamel, Jon Bon Jovi and Sofia Vergara. It opens December 9th.
